While Knights of the Old Republic is a remarkably stable game, like any complex software, it can occasionally encounter bugs and glitches. These can range from minor visual anomalies to more sificant gameplay interruptions. Knowing about common issues can help you avoid them or work around them if they occur.
Taris Cantina Glitch
On Taris, saving your game just before entering Javiar's Cantina might prevent the cutscenes involving Calo and Mission from playing upon reloading. This is primarily a minor XP loss and doesn't sificantly impact progression.
Largo Credits Glitch (Taris)
When encountering Largo on Taris, if you accept his bribe of 50 credits (earning Dark Side Points), you can then kill him to collect the bounty. His corpse will contain another 50 credits. However, if you forgo the bribe and kill him immediately, his corpse only yields 50 credits. This means taking the bribe and then killing him effectively nets you 100 credits instead of the expected 50.
Duel Ring Winnings Glitch (Taris)
After defeating Bendak Starkiller in the Taris Duel Ring, if you forgot to collect winnings from a previous opponent like Twitch, returning to Twitch might grant you more credits than usual (700 instead of 500) and even a duplicate of Bendak's blaster.
Dantooine Game Instability
Selecting Dantooine after a certain point in the game, specifically before being picked up by the Leviathan, can sometimes lead to instability. This might manifest as the 'galaxy droid glitch' or incorrect cutscenes playing.
Griff's Undying Presence (Tatooine)
On Tatooine, if you kill a character named Griff, the game might continue to act as if he is alive. NPCs may mention wanting to find him, even though you've already eliminated him.
Kashyyyk Mandalorian Glitch
During the 'Hidden Hunters' side quest on Kashyyyk, a glitch can occur where, after unequipping your weapons and the Mandalorians decloak, you might be unable to reequip your weapons or those of your companions. This usually resolves itself after a few seconds of empty-handed combat.
Manaan Docking Fee Loophole
When you first pay the docking fee on Manaan, you're told you'll have to pay again if you leave. However, you can leave and return multiple times without incurring the fee again until after you've found the Star Map on the planet.
Manaan Subtitles Glitch
If you speak to Glopor the Rodian on Manaan with subtitles turned off, the game may not translate his alien language into English, making the dialogue incomprehensible.
